Abstract
The utility model discloses a kind of automatic capping mechanisms, including conveyer, for putting lid arrangement to conveyer offer lid, for receiving the lower cover slideway of the lid of conveyer output, for rejecting the current limiting plate of extra lid, for the lid of rejecting to be transmitted to the reflux passage put in lid arrangement, and for guiding single lid to the deflector in lower cover slideway;Several are distributed with for hanging the hanging strip of lid along its conveying direction on the conveyer belt of conveyer;The distance of adjacent hanging strip between any two is greater than one times of lid outer diameter, less than twice of lid outer diameter;Current limiting plate is fixedly mounted on the middle part of conveyer;Reflux passage is fixedly mounted on the side of conveyer;Deflector is fixedly mounted on a conveyor close to the position of lower cover slideway.By the above-mentioned means, the utility model can effectively ensure that lid be individually gradually enter in lower cover slideway, while can automatic rejection and the extra lid that flows back, reliability and stability with higher.

Background technique
At present on canned milk powder baling line, lid is delivered in capping machine by conveying device.Conveying device needs
Guarantee the maximum quantity of upper cover, while also needing to guarantee that lid is individually gradually to enter in designated equipment (lower cover slideway)
's.In this regard, existing technology rejects extra lid using a set of induction electric eye cooperation cylinder, to guarantee to enter finger every time
Lid in locking equipment is single, and the lid rejected is completed to backflow by manually replacing.But lid is conveying
The speed of service and position performance on device is unstable, will affect cylinder and accidentally rejects the estimated lid retained of script;And cylinder
The lid rejected is easy to cause to damage to lid, to cause the waste of lid when being kicked out of and after picking out and falling.
Structure is complicated for the members of its guarantee upper cover maximum quantity, cost is high.In addition, also being needed for the lid rejected
By manually putting back to, the degree of automation is low, high labor cost.

When operating with: lid 8 is acted on by hanging strip 4 and being driven upwards as conveyer belt 11 is run, due to conveyer belt 11
Width be 450mm, and the diameter of lid 8 is 133mm, so lid 8 enters conveyer belt 11 from putting in lid arrangement 2 side by side every time
Quantity be up to three.If entered on conveyer belt 11 side by side there are three lid 8, when these three lids 8 just with
When conveyer belt 11 goes upward to 5 lower end position of current limiting plate, first lid 8 close to reflux passage 6 can be pressed against 11 side of conveyer belt
Edge enters in the passway 61 of 6 lower section of reflux passage;When remaining two lids 8 continue with 11 uplink of conveyer belt, second
11 edge of conveyer belt can be equally pressed against close to the lid 8 of reflux passage 6 to enter in the passway 61 of 6 top of reflux passage,
And a remaining lid 8 can continue up operation by current limiting plate 5 and with conveyer belt 11;When a remaining lid 8
When going upward to deflector 7, it can be limited by camber line portion hence into lower cover slideway 3.For the lid entered in reflux passage 6
Son 8, then can voluntarily be snapped down to along reflux passage 6 and put in lid arrangement 2, to continue to transmit.
